Moonbutter is a mostly indica cultivar developed by TeamingWithTerps, emphasizing terpene expression and aroma intensity. This strain fits within the trend of craft-bred, dessert-leaning genetics that gained popularity in the late 2010s, focusing on flavor and nuanced effects.
Appearance
As a mostly indica, Moonbutter is expected to exhibit a compact structure with thick branches and broad, dark-green leaves. The buds are dense and calyx-forward, with pronounced bract stacking and significant trichome coverage, giving them a frosty appearance. Some phenotypes may display purple hues under cooler nighttime temperatures.

Effects
Aligning with its indica-dominant classification and name, Moonbutter is associated with calm and relaxation. It is positioned for evening use and wind-down routines, providing a mellow, body-forward experience.
Terpenes & Cannabinoids
Moonbutter is bred for high terpene content, with Myrcene, Limonene, Caryophyllene, and Linalool being noted. THC levels typically range from 15-25%, with CBD content below 1%. The emphasis is on a rich aromatic profile driven by its terpene composition.
Growing
Indica-dominant genetics suggest Moonbutter will have a compact, manageable canopy with shorter internodes and a relatively restrained stretch (1.5-2.0x). It typically flowers quickly, between 56-65 days, making it suitable for indoor cultivation where efficiency and predictable morphology are valued. Growers should monitor environmental parameters to optimize terpene expression.
Origins & Lineage
Developed by TeamingWithTerps, Moonbutter is classified as mostly indica, though its specific parental lineage is kept proprietary. Its development reflects a modern approach prioritizing terpene-first selection and a dessert-like flavor profile, often integrating influences from Cookies and Gelato lines within a traditional indica foundation.
